[PATCH v3] drm: mxsfb_crtc: Reset the eLCDIF controller

Marek Vasut marex at denx.de
Fri Jun 16 06:10:35 UTC 2017


On 06/15/2017 10:02 PM, Sean Paul wrote:
> On Thu, Jun 15, 2017 at 01:53:15PM -0400, Sean Paul wrote:
>> On Fri, May 05, 2017 at 03:01:41PM -0300, Fabio Estevam wrote:
>>> According to the eLCDIF initialization steps listed in the MX6SX
>>> Reference Manual the eLCDIF block reset is mandatory. 
>>>
>>> Without performing the eLCDIF reset the display shows garbage content
>>> when the kernel boots.
>>>
>>> In earlier tests this issue has not been observed because the bootloader
>>> was previously showing a splash screen and the bootloader display driver
>>> does properly implement the eLCDIF reset.
>>>
>>> Add the eLCDIF reset to the driver, so that it can operate correctly
>>> independently of the bootloader.
>>>
>>> Tested on a imx6sx-sdb board.
>>>
>>> Cc: <stable at vger.kernel.org>
>>> Signed-off-by: Fabio Estevam <fabio.estevam at nxp.com>
>>
>> Per Marek's request, this has been applied to drm-misc-next
>>
> 
> Now applied to misc-fixes per Jani's request :)
> 

Excellent, thanks!

-- 
Best regards,
Marek Vasut


More information about the dri-devel mailing list